پورتال خدمات توسعه دهنده نسخه 4.17.09
در زیر حداقل سخت افزار و نرم افزار مورد نیاز برای نصب آورده شده است.
سخت افزار | مورد نیاز |
سیستم عامل | این دستورالعملهای نصب و فایلهای نصب ارائهشده روی سیستمعاملهای فهرستشده در اینجا آزمایش شدهاند: https://apigee.com/docs/api-services/reference/supported-software |
CPU | 2 هسته ای |
RAM | 4 گیگابایت |
هارد دیسک | 120 گیگابایت |
جاوا | شما نیاز به یک نسخه پشتیبانی شده از Java1.8 دارید که قبل از نصب روی هر دستگاه Postgres نصب شده باشد. JDK های پشتیبانی شده در نرم افزار پشتیبانی شده و نسخه های پشتیبانی شده فهرست شده اند. |
رابط شبکه | اتصال به اینترنت فعال مورد نیاز است. به عنوان بخشی از فرآیند نصب، نصب کننده منابع را از وب دانلود می کند. اگر محیط شما به گونهای تنظیم شده است که درخواستهای HTTP و HTTPS خروجی را پراکسی کند، پروکسی شما باید به گونهای پیکربندی شود که بهدرستی درخواستهای هدایتشده را که ممکن است در حین بارگیری رخ دهد، مدیریت کند. برای مثال، درخواستی به https://drupal.org/ یک کد وضعیت HTTP 301 را برمی گرداند و به https://www.drupal.org/ هدایت می شود. پروکسی شما باید طوری پیکربندی شود که یک کد وضعیت HTTP 200 با محتوای درخواستی از تغییر مسیر بازگرداند. برای نصب SAP، اگر محیط شما برای درخواست های HTTPS خروجی پراکسی تنظیم شده است، پروکسی شما باید از TLSv1.0 پشتیبانی کند. OpenSSL 0.9.8 از TLSv1.1 یا TLSv1.2 پشتیبانی نمی کند، فقط TLSv1.0 را پشتیبانی می کند. |
الزامات Red Hat Enterprise Linux (RHEL).
RHEL به دلیل اشتراک مورد نیاز برای دسترسی به دانلود نرم افزار از Red Hat، نیازمندی های اضافی دارد. سرور باید بتواند به اینترنت متصل شود تا RPM ها را از طریق yum دانلود کند. در صورت استفاده از RHEL، سرور باید در شبکه Red Hat (RHN) ثبت شده و در کانال اختیاری سرور ثبت شود.
الزامات Red Hat در حین نصب بررسی می شود و نصب کننده پورتال از شما می خواهد که RHEL قبلاً ثبت نشده باشد. اگر قبلاً اعتبار ورود به سیستم Red Hat را دارید، می توانید از دستور زیر برای ثبت RHEL قبل از شروع فرآیند نصب استفاده کنید:
> subscription-manager register --username=my_username --password=my_password --auto-attach
my_username و my_password را با اعتبارنامه Red Hat خود جایگزین کنید.
اگر نسخه آزمایشی RHEL دارید، می توانید مجوز آزمایشی 30 روزه دریافت کنید. برای اطلاعات بیشتر به https://access.redhat.com/solutions/32790 مراجعه کنید.
الزامات SMTP
Apigee نیاز دارد که یک سرور SMTP را برای ارسال پیام های ایمیل از پورتال پیکربندی کنید. بنابراین، باید اطمینان حاصل کنید که دروپال می تواند به پورت لازم در سرور SMTP دسترسی داشته باشد. برای SMTP غیر TLS، شماره پورت معمولاً 25 است. برای SMTP با TLS فعال، اغلب 465 است، اما با ارائه دهنده SMTP خود تماس بگیرید.
الزامات اضافی
برای انجام نصب، کاربر نصب کننده نرم افزار باید دسترسی روت داشته باشد.
الزامات معماری استقرار
Developer Channel Services دارای یک رابط واحد با سرور مدیریت Apigee از طریق REST API به منظور ذخیره و بازیابی اطلاعات در مورد برنامه های کاربردی کاربر است. بسته به نصب شما، خدمات کانال توسعه دهنده باید بتواند از طریق HTTP یا HTTPS به سرور مدیریت متصل شود.
اطلاعات مورد نیاز قبل از شروع نصب
قبل از شروع نصب، باید اطلاعات زیر را در دسترس داشته باشید:
- کدام پلتفرم را پیکربندی میکنید: Red Hat یا CentOS؟ اگر این نصب Red Hat است، دستگاه باید در شبکه Red Hat ثبت شود تا RPM ها را دانلود کند.
- آیا قصد دارید Postgres را روی دستگاه محلی نصب کنید؟ اگر چنین است، Postgres را به صورت محلی نصب نکنید. اگر می خواهید یک نصب ساده با همه چیز در همان دستگاه داشته باشید، Postgres را به صورت محلی نصب کنید.
- اگر قصد دسترسی به سرور Postgres از راه دور را دارید، نام میزبان، پورت، نام پایگاه داده، نام کاربری و رمز عبور سرور Postgres راه دور. سرور Postgres راه دور باید قبل از شروع نصب پیکربندی شده باشد.
- نام دامنه کاملا واجد شرایط سرور وب چیست؟ (این اطلاعات به /etc/hosts اضافه خواهد شد.) این باید یک آدرس IP یا نام میزبان، مانند portalserver.example.com باشد. مقدار پیش فرض localhost است.
- سه اطلاعات وجود دارد که به پورتال شما اجازه می دهد با سرور مدیریت Apigee Edge ارتباط برقرار کند. این اطلاعات به شرح زیر است:
- URL نقطه پایانی Apigee Management API : این یک نام میزبان یا یک آدرس IP خواهد بود. این نقطه پایانی REST است که همه تماسها برای ایجاد برنامهها و ثبت برنامهنویسان برای کلیدهای برنامه با آن انجام میشود. نقطه پایانی پیش فرض https://api.enterprise.apigee.com/v1 است.
برای نصب Edge برای Private Cloud، URL به شکل زیر است:
http:// EdgeIp : 8080/v1
یا:
https:// EdgeIp:SSLport /v1
جایی که EdgeIp آدرس IP سرور مدیریت Edge و SSLport پورت SSL برای API مدیریت Edge است. به عنوان مثال، 8443. - نام سازمان Apigee : بین پورتال ها و سازمان های Apigee Edge رابطه وجود دارد. هنگامی که مدیریت API پایانی را راه اندازی می کنید، سازمان پیش فرض را راه اندازی خواهید کرد. مقدار پیش فرض my-org است.
- نام کاربری و رمز عبور برای نقطه پایانی API مدیریت : تماسها از پورتال به Edge باید توسط سرپرست سازمان شما انجام شود.
این نام کاربری/رمز عبور برای یک سرپرست در سازمان شما است و باید فقط برای اتصال به Edge از پورتال استفاده شود. به عنوان مثال، اگر اعتبار یک کاربر را مشخص کنید و آن کاربر در Edge حذف شود، آنگاه پورتال دیگر نمی تواند به Edge متصل شود. بنابراین، یک مدیر در سازمان خود فقط برای این اتصال ایجاد کنید.
به عنوان مثال:
dc_devportal+ORGNAME@apigee.com:MyP@ssw0rd
- URL نقطه پایانی Apigee Management API : این یک نام میزبان یا یک آدرس IP خواهد بود. این نقطه پایانی REST است که همه تماسها برای ایجاد برنامهها و ثبت برنامهنویسان برای کلیدهای برنامه با آن انجام میشود. نقطه پایانی پیش فرض https://api.enterprise.apigee.com/v1 است.